As SVOD subscriptions rise, so does the need for an aggregator. Consumers will need assistance in navigating the vast amount of video content, with more than 1.74 million subscribers worldwide. There are many types and types of aggregators. Some aggregators are disruptors like Amazon. Others are established players, like Pay TV operators. All players agree that aggregation will be essential for the future of video as it provides a single point for billing consumers and economies for providers.

A number of factors impact the need for an aggregater. First, consumers demand convenience and customized video content. They want something that suits their preferences. Hence, streaming services have increased their efforts to make this possible. These consumers may be helped by AVOD aggregaters who can organize and package short clips that fit their interests.

Secondly, aggregators offer a variety of benefits for producers. Aggregators can negotiate better deals on platforms and help smaller movies find theatrical release. Aggregators can help smaller films discover digital distribution opportunities in markets that are not traditional. Important to remember that film aggregators are not to be confused with video hosting sites. They act as a mediator between distributors and creators, offering localisation, marketing and technical services.

The Aggregation Fees vary widely. They average $1K per feature film. Other fees are lower. Some aggregators will offer a revenue-sharing arrangement, which may reduce upfront fees. Others may offer discounts for Compressor users and other assets. Some of these companies offer Compressor user discounts and can even create assets for them. How do you get started in SEO?

There are many ways to get started with SEO. It is important to first identify the keywords you wish to rank for. This process is called "keyword analysis." Next, you need to optimize each web page for those keywords.

Optimization includes adding relevant titles, descriptions, and meta tags; creating unique page URLs; and linking to other websites. After optimization is completed, your website will be submitted to search engines such Google, Yahoo! and Bing.

You will also need to keep track over time of your progress to determine whether you are succeeding.
